It can reveal your group membership as a member of a certain social class, age, location, occupation, or even sex. In high school, for example, the styles worn by goths, skaters, preps and herbs can give a person away as a member of one group or another.

Some people choose to follow the latest trends in order to be fashionable, while others consciously avoid following them. In recent decades, print and electronic media have given a great deal of attention to fashion and its followers, who are known as fashionistas or fashion victims.

Some clothes are made specifically for an individual, as in haute couture or bespoke tailoring. More often, however, they are designed for the mass market, especially casual and everyday wear, which is commonly referred to as ready-to-wear or fast fashion. The clothing industry is globalized, with designers creating styles in one country, manufacturers producing them in many countries, and retail outlets selling them worldwide.
